Read articleMid-market Recordkeeper — Stabilizing a Platform in Crisis
A mid-market recordkeeper had retirement systems running without standardized production environments and no dedicated ops staff. Convergent deployed 5 senior consultants to stabilize operations, establish change management, and build a Relius decommissioning roadmap.

Read articleFortune 500 Recordkeeper — OmniPlus Optimization & Proprietary Product
Multi-year engagement covering OmniPlus defect resolution, environmental support, OmniScript development, and the development of CJMS — a proprietary job management system that transformed batch processing from single-threaded to concurrent execution.

Read articleFintech Analytics Platform — Automation That Changed the Game
A Power BI-based fintech analytics platform had hundreds of dynamic HTML pages that made static testing impossible. Convergent built 7 custom automation utilities — described as 'game changers' by leadership — that reduced QA assessment time from hours to seconds.

Read articleIndependent Recordkeeper — From Migration to Ongoing Operations
Started with migrating ~150 plans from FIS-hosted Relius to the client's internal system under an aggressive deadline. Six years later, Convergent still provides day-to-day platform support, incident resolution, and system modernization advisory.

Read articleInternational Retirement Technology Firm — From Zero to US Market Entry
An international retirement technology company needed to enter the US market from scratch — understanding 401(k) plan types, US Tax Code requirements, and building a product roadmap that could compete. Convergent guided the entire journey across 8 phases and 3 years.
